Software-defined networking (SDN) architecture is commonly used in wide area networks (WANs) and metro networks to provide cost-effective, adaptable, and easily manageable network solutions for these environments. By centralizing and virtualizing network control, SDN offers enhanced flexibility and efficiency in managing network resources, making it ideal for WANs and metro networks.
